Withdrawals are automatically processed up to a certain point, otherwise an administrator must manually confirm which is usually done during the day, also to avoid some kind of abuse.

Could you please explain this in more detail. What does "up to a certain point" mean? Is the automatic withdrawal limited by the amount? Or by the number of successive withdrawals? Or something else?

We have a verifiable system of provably-fair for casino games where the results are sets before the end but for this kind of game where the winner is drawn at the end it's harder to prove, open to suggestions, but we will definitely add some kind of animation to show the winner more clearly.

I don't think that the players are interested much in the animation, but in the actual mechanics that take place in the background when the winners are drawn. If your game is not provably fair, we cannot tell if it is rigged or not.

Withdrawals are automatically processed up to a certain amount (like 1000 credits). As the draw happens in the database we are discussing with the team how to share this information, the current solution has been to show more past winners with their details but we asked to share at least the hash of the ticket id for players.

I don't think this would make the system provably fair. Even if you show all past winners, we cannot know they were drawn in a fair way.
The only way to prove that the system is fair is if you can prove mathematically that everyone has an equal chance of winning and that you cannot affect the result in any way.

Regarding suspected scams based on other websites, could you elaborate as well? Were you able to buy all the tickets and win every time as you can in Cryptolottery.BET?

You can read here what "provably fair" means in the case of online gambling: What is a "Provably Fair" and How does it work?

1. I don't think that remembering the password is a good idea. People are terrible at remembering things like passwords, and it will probably prompt you to use the same password across numerous services, which is a major security risk.

2. Not necessary. There are other ways to protect your device from unauthorized use. You don't have to make things difficult for yourself.

3. Same as 2.

4. I agree. Password managers can also help here because you won't have to type the passwords every time.

5. I agree with this completely.


I don't see password managers as a secured way because once your device is lost, you have lost access to your password managers also. Making multiple copies of your passwords on paper make your password more vulnerable.

Most password managers have the ability to synchronize across many devices, which means you can use the same password manager on your phone, computer... With a password manager, you can have a single master password that can be used to access all of your passwords across all your devices. The benefits of password managers are that they make it easier to access your many passwords, and they help you stay secure by ensuring that only you have access to your account.

Password managers may not be the best solution, but it's certainly better than remembering your password or storing it unprotected on just one device that can be lost.
